Cavaliers play textbook Team Ball to defeat Radford, 78- 58 t improving to 13-0 with Galax on the Horizon

Photo Credit – Bill Gallimore

The Hill – Ethan Richardson led the offense with 18 points but the lanky Senior had plenty of company in the scoring column as Carroll County caged the Bobcats, 78-58. The victory moved the team to 13-0 with Galax coming across US-58 on Saturday afternoon.

  Isaiah Easter poured in 16 points and snagged 7 rebounds while Cody “Double, Double ” Reece added 15 points and 11 rebounds. The balanced attack did not stop there as Bryce Smoot (15 points) and Brayden Smoot (12 points) made it a perfect five for five.

Radford jumped out early as the Bobcats were dialed in from 3-point range in the first quarter. Four baskets from downtown accouted for 12 of the visitors 18 points. CCHS outscored Radford 21-18 in the opening frame but they answered the call from the bench to tighten up the defense.

The victory was connected to the fact that the home team won every quarter. The knockout punch πŸ‘Š took place in the final frame when CCHS outscored Radford 22-13.

  The Varsity team is not the only hot team on Campus as the Junior Varsity team improved to 9-3 after defeating Radford 63-44. Once again the games mirrored each other as Head Coach Jason Stockner watched four of his starters finish up in double figures.

Hayden Jackson led the way with 15 points. Blake Reed, Colton Gravley and Dane Leonard all finished with a dozen points.

Β  16-8 was the first quarter score with Jackson and Leonard taking turns on the first seven points.

14-7 was the breakdown in the second quarter as the team continued their recent play of next man in.

Gravley dropped 10 of his twelve in the third quarter as the Cavaliers kept Radford in the rear view mirror.

Carroll County never let the Bobcats get back in the game, leading to a comfortable 19 point victory over Radford.
